Olympus VR-310 Specifications

General IconGeneral
Megapixel14 MP
Camera typeCompact camera
Sensor typeCCD
Image stabilizerYes
Image sensor size1/2.3 \
Maximum image resolution4288 x 3216 pixels
Still image resolution(s)640 x 480, 1280 x 960, 1600 x 1200, 2048 x 1536, 2560 x 1920, 3264 x 2448, 4288 x 2416, 4288 x 3216
Digital zoom4 x
Optical zoom10 x
Focal length range4.2 - 52.5 mm
Digital SLRNo
Dimensions (WxDxH)100.6 x 28.5 x 58.2 mm
Camera shutter speed0.0005 - 0.5 s
Effective sensor resolution14300000 pixels
Compatible operating systemsWindows 2000/XP/Vista/7 Mac OS X 10.3 +
Focal length (35mm film equivalent)24 - 240 mm
Focus adjustmentAuto
Normal focusing range0.6 - ∞ m
Auto focusing (AF) modesSingle Auto Focus, Spot Auto Focus
Super Macro focusing range0.01 - ∞ m
Macro focusing range (tele)0.9 - ∞ m
Macro focusing range (wide)0.2 - ∞ m
Normal focusing range (tele)1 - ∞ m
ISO sensitivity100, 200, 400, 800, 1600, Auto
Flash modesAuto, Fill-in, Flash off, Red-eye reduction
Internal memory- MB
Compatible memory cardsSD, SDHC
Motion JPEG frame rate30 fps
Maximum video resolution1280 x 720 pixels
Display diagonal3 \
Display resolution (numeric)230400 pixels
USB version2.0
Scene modesBeach, Candlelight, Cuisine, Documents, Fireworks, Night, Night portrait, Panorama, Portrait, Self-portrait, Snow, Sports, Sunset, Landscape (scenery)
Image editingcrop, resizing, rotating
Photo effects-
White balanceAuto, Daylight, Fluorescent, Tungsten
Camera playbacksingle image, slide show
Product colorPurple
Battery typeLI-42B
Cables includedUSB
Weight and Dimensions IconWeight and Dimensions
Depth28.5 mm
Width100.6 mm
Height58.2 mm
Weight158 g
Dimensions (W x D x H) (imperial)4 x 1.1 x 2.3 \
